Step one will be to determine whether they've got the right certifications, this will give you the peace of mind that they are correctly accredited and competent. The National Proficiency Tests Council (NPTC) is the main governing body that issues accreditations to tree surgeons. Any competent Edenbridge tree surgeon should hold the following accreditations as a bare minimum requirement:

  • NPTC 203 (CS31) - Fell and process small trees up to 380mm (15 inches) diameter.
  • NPTC 206/306 (CS38) - Climb a tree and carry out aerial rescue.
  • NPTC 308 (CS39) - Use of chainsaw from a rope & harness.
  • NPTC 201/202 (CS30) - Chainsaw maintenance & cross-cutting.

Since having such qualifications demonstrates that they've received the appropriate training, it is worthwhile tracking down a tree surgeon in Edenbridge who has them, although surprisingly this is not in fact a legal obligation. Earning these certifications should provide you with the peace of mind that the job will be done in a successful and safe way. It's also essential that some basic First Aid qualifications are held by forestry workers, tree surgeons and arborists, and they must always carry a suitable First Aid kit in line with HSE workplace guidelines.

Dutch Elm Disease

A fungal disease that has killed tens of millons of elm trees all over Great Britain over the past 50 years or more, Dutch Elm Disease (Ophiostoma novo-ulmi) is not quite as big an issue as it once was. Unintentionally brought into the UK, by way of elm logs imported from North America (Canada) in the late 1960s, Dutch Elm Disease (DED) is caused by the Ophiostoma novo-ulmi fungus which is spread by the elm bark beetle.

After arriving in Britain, it was spread swiftly through the movement of elm products such as bark mulch, saplings, crates, and firewood logs with the bark still attached. Dutch Elm Disease did not just affect Britain, but also devastated the stocks of elms in continental Europe, North America and New Zealand, it is believed to have originated in Asia (possibly Japan).

Typically first showing up in early summer, the recognisable signs of Dutch Elm Disease disease are:

  • Shoots that die back from the tip.
  • Dark rings or spots in the cross-section of twigs.
  • Twigs turning into a "shepherd's crook".
  • Clusters of leaves turning yellow and wilting.

The chopping down of infected, dying and dead trees, has effectively removed the elm bark beetle's favourite habitat, and in recent years the spread of DED has been dramatically slowed. The propagation of young saplings which are so far resistant to DED is an ongoing project.

You can speak to your neighbourhood tree surgeon for guidance and advice, if you have suspicions you may have infected elm trees in your garden in Edenbridge, or you could request a diagnosis from the Tree Health Diagnostic and Advisory Service, for which there is a fee.

Air-Spading Edenbridge

There are a number of issues that can have an affect on the health of your trees, and the root system is an obvious place to consider when you have cause for concern. So as to check for root rot, soil compaction, or other potential problems, an experienced tree care specialist in Edenbridge may need to gain access to the roots of your tree.

Because of the possibility of root damage in the digging down process, this was difficult to do until recently. A technique known as "air spading" is used by some up-to-date and "savvy" tree surgeons in Edenbridge, and this allows compressed soil to be broken up and blown away by means of compressed air, which avoids causing any damage to the tree's root system.

The soil around tree roots can get compacted by foot traffic, building work or passing vehicles, and this is known to have a negative impact on the general health of a tree. When it does not get enough water and nutrients, a tree can quickly become "stressed", making it more susceptible to attacks by disease, pests and insects. Also ideal for dealing with root flare issues, air-spading can be employed to successfully remove the soil from the base of a tree which has become covered in soil, heightening the likelihood of root decay.

This innovative process involves the use of an air compressor and an air-spade tool which directs air into the soil at speeds of up to 1200mph, the air enters the spaces in the soil and instantly breaks it up, whilst leaving tree roots, utility lines and concrete undamaged. All of the soil is forced away from the roots by the powerful flow of air, meaning that inspection and investigation can take place immediately. A looser covering of wood mulch and fertiliser can then be introduced to revitalize the tree, and a resolution found for any problems. Tree Root Problems Edenbridge

Problem Tree Roots Edenbridge Kent

You might face issues when some trees which have particularly invasive roots are growing too close to your Edenbridge home. Among the most commonplace problems are: blocked drains, lifting patios and damaged foundations. Species like sycamores, maples, willows and elms, are trees that have very intrusive root systems.

If you're planning to plant any new trees in your garden, it is advisable to make certain that they're placed a good distance from pathways, patios, your drainage system and your house. If you already have problems with established trees that are growing too near to your dwelling, you can get advice and help by getting in touch with your friendly local Edenbridge tree surgeon.

To avoid the chance of seriously harming the health of your tree or even killing it, you certainly shouldn't just chop off the offending roots in an effort to solve this yourself. A qualified tree surgeon in Edenbridge will know precisely which roots can be safely cut back, and which roots should be left in place, so any damage to property is minimised, and the tree can still get sufficient food and water to thrive and survive.

Subterranean drainage systems are extremely attractive to tree and shrub roots, as they provide a steady source of nutrients and water, and they can regularly suffer cracks and structural damage. Joint failure and even blockages can occur, when small roots invade the joints of a drainage system, establish themselves and grow into huge root balls. Some Edenbridge tree surgeons will offer high quality root removal services, which will either involve the use of manual rod clearance, high pressure water jetting or mechanical equipment.

Storm Damage Prevention Edenbridge

When you look at a sturdy, strong tree standing tall and proud in your garden it is hard to visualise it ever toppling over. Some tree species can continue to grow with no issues for hundreds of years, in particular yews, sweet chestnuts and oaks.

Severe weather conditions can however cause significant damage, and along with the ever present danger of falling branches or limbs, entire trees can fall down in certain circumstances. High winds and gales pose serious problems for trees, and this type of damage has become more common in Edenbridge, as the number of violent storms and weather events escalates with climate change. Soil that becomes saturated during extended periods of rainfall or flooding can be another problem, as can heavy wintertime snowfall.

In order to be prepared for any issues that might arise during severe weather conditions, it is recommended that you have a competent Edenbridge tree surgeon trim and remove any dead or overhanging branches, and check for any other issues.

To stop taller trees getting struck by lightning, and to protect nearby property and buildings which might be affected by side-flashes ("jumps"), it's also recommended to fit them with copper conductors, lightning rods, or other lightning protection systems. Trees can be damaged, seriously weakened, or even killed by a lightning strike, they can be burnt to the ground, split down the middle, or left vulnerable to decay, disease or pests. Lightning occurs more frequently than you might imagine, and there are around three hundred thousand strikes every year in the UK alone.

Your local Edenbridge tree surgery company will be able to offer advice and guidance on what protection your trees can be given from being damaged by storms, and lessen the risk of accidents taking place as a result of this.

Tree Preservation Orders & Conservation Areas Edenbridge

You need to make certain that there is no Tree Preservation Order (TPO) on any of your trees in Edenbridge, before you undertake any serious work on them. To check whether any of your trees are subject to TPOs, speak to your local planning authority. Local authority approval in writing is needed if wilful damage, removal, uprooting, wilful destruction, topping, lopping or felling is planned on any tree with a TPO on it. You could ask your tree surgeon to help with this process, any reputable one will be ready to offer advice.

If your home is within a conservation area in Edenbridge, and intend to conduct any work on a tree with a diameter of seventy five millimetres or more, you need to give a minimum of 6 weeks notice in writing to your local authority. Tree Cable Bracing Edenbridge

In specific situations where a tree shows signs of damage, decay, or is a danger to nearby property or persons, a procedure called cable bracing can be used to offer support to the tree. This strategy is generally used on older or specimen trees in Edenbridge, where felling or the removal of large unsafe sections must be avoided for aesthetic reasons.

A cable bracing system can be effective in supporting any V-shaped forks, defective joints and weak tree limbs that are causing problems. Most Edenbridge tree surgeons will be able to undertake various kinds of bracing work through the installation of cables and rods which will help to alleviate structural stress and prolong the lifespan of veteran trees.

Cable bracing has the goal of offering a flexible and shock-absorbing means of support which is non-invasive and does not cause further damage to the tree by having to drill and bolt the branches. A risk assessment must be completed by an arborist of tree surgeon before any actual work can begin. This is essential to ensure the safety of the tree and encompassing areas as the work proceeds.

Tree Surgery Courses - Training - Apprenticeships Edenbridge

Tree Surgery Apprenticeships - Training - Courses Edenbridge

There are few occupations that are more satisfying and rewarding than tree surgery. Upon investigation, you'll come to understand that there are various paths into employment in tree surgery including choices like subscribing to a private course, commencing at the bottom (maybe as a groundworker) and working towards this role, being accepted into a tree surgery apprenticeship, taking a course in university or applying for a college course. For teenagers, applications for tree surgery apprenticeships in Edenbridge (where available) can be sent in while they are still in school. Private and college courses in tree surgery are available all over the UK and are available to people of all age groups. Anyone in Edenbridge with the appropriate qualifications (usually one to three "A" levels) can aim for degrees, foundation degrees and higher national diplomas at university, in any of the various related fields such as forest management, arboriculture, forestry, countryside management and woodland ecology & conservation. Lastly, you might be able to get a bit of practical tree surgery experience by volunteering for the Forestry Commission, the National Trust, the Woodland Trust or the Tree Council, all of who regularly have placements on offer.
